6 Things to Know When Moving Long Distance

Moving long distance is a significant life event that requires careful planning and preparation. Unlike local moves, long-distance relocations involve more logistics, higher costs, and the added challenge of transitioning to a new place far from your current home. Whether you’re moving for a job, family, or a fresh start, here are six essential things you need to know to make your long-distance move as smooth and stress-free as possible.

1. Start Planning Early

When moving long distance, the earlier you start planning, the better. A long-distance move involves more steps and potential complications than a local one, so giving yourself plenty of time will reduce stress and help prevent last-minute issues.

  • Create a moving checklist: A checklist will help you stay organized and ensure you don’t forget important tasks. Include things like booking movers, decluttering, gathering packing materials, and setting up utilities at your new home.
  • Research your new location: Familiarize yourself with your new area well in advance. Learn about the local amenities, schools, transportation options, and general lifestyle so you can settle in more easily once you arrive.

Planning ahead gives you enough time to handle tasks in a structured way, making the entire process less overwhelming.

2. Hire Reliable Movers

Hiring a reliable and experienced moving company is essential. Moving long distances is a complex job that requires professional handling of your belongings to ensure nothing gets lost or damaged during the trip.

  • Get multiple quotes: Research long distance moving companies and request quotes from at least three reputable companies. Be sure to check online reviews and ask for recommendations from friends or family.
  • Ask about long-distance experience: Not all moving companies specialize in long-distance moves. Make sure the company you choose has experience with long-distance relocations and understands the logistics involved, such as securing items for long drives and navigating potential delays.
  • Understand the costs: Long-distance moving costs are generally based on the distance of the move and the weight of your belongings. Ask about any additional fees, such as fuel charges, tolls, or potential storage costs.

Hiring the right movers can make or break your long-distance move, so choose a company you trust.

3. Declutter Before You Move

Long-distance moves are often charged by the weight of your belongings, so the more you move, the more expensive it will be. One of the best ways to save money and reduce the complexity of your move is to declutter before you pack.

  • Sort through your belongings: Go through each room and decide what you want to keep, donate, sell, or discard. Be realistic about what you’ll actually need or use in your new home.
  • Sell or donate items: If you have items you no longer want, consider selling them online or holding a garage sale. Alternatively, donate gently used items to a charity or local thrift store.
  • Minimize what you move: Remember, moving fewer items not only saves on moving costs but also makes unpacking at your new home easier.

Decluttering lightens the load, giving you a fresh start in your new location with only the belongings you truly need.

4. Pack Strategically for a Long-Distance Move

Packing for a long-distance move requires extra care and organization. Since your belongings will be traveling a long way, they need to be packed securely to prevent damage.

  • Use quality packing materials: Invest in sturdy boxes, bubble wrap, packing paper, and durable packing tape. Specialty boxes for fragile items like dishes and electronics are worth the investment.
  • Label everything: Clearly label all boxes with their contents and the room they belong in. Additionally, mark any fragile boxes so movers know to handle them with care.
  • Pack essentials separately: Prepare a separate box or suitcase with essential items you’ll need during the move or immediately upon arrival, such as toiletries, a change of clothes, important documents, and basic kitchen supplies. This will save you from digging through boxes right away.

Packing with care ensures that your belongings arrive in good condition and makes unpacking easier when you reach your new home.

5. Be Prepared for the Cost of a Long-Distance Move

Long-distance moves can be expensive, so it’s important to plan and budget accordingly. Understanding the costs involved will help you avoid any financial surprises along the way.

  • Create a moving budget: Include the costs of hiring movers, packing supplies, travel expenses, temporary lodging if needed, and any deposits or fees for your new home.
  • Consider additional expenses: Moving long distances may involve extra costs such as fuel surcharges, insurance for your belongings, or storage fees if your move-in date doesn’t align with your moving date.
  • Save for emergencies: Have some extra cash on hand for unexpected expenses that may arise, such as car repairs, delays, or last-minute purchases.

Having a clear budget in place will help you manage your expenses and avoid overspending during the move.

6. Prepare for a New Life in Your New Location

Moving long distance is more than just physically transporting your belongings. It’s a major life change, so take time to mentally and emotionally prepare for your new surroundings.

  • Update your address: Be sure to notify the post office, banks, insurance companies, and any subscription services of your new address. Also, change your address for utilities, licenses, and voter registration if necessary.
  • Explore your new area: Once you arrive, take time to explore your new community. Find local grocery stores, medical facilities, and other important services. This will help you feel more comfortable and settled in your new environment.
  • Plan your first few days: The first few days after moving can be chaotic, so having a plan in place will reduce stress. Unpack your essentials first, take breaks, and give yourself time to adjust to your new home.

Conclusion

Moving long distance can be a challenging but rewarding experience. By planning early, hiring reliable movers, decluttering, packing carefully, budgeting properly, and preparing for your new life, you can ensure a successful and stress-free relocation. With these six tips in mind, you’ll be well on your way to a smooth long-distance move and a fresh start in your new home.
